This book is a bit verbose, but extremely informative (actually anything Margaret Stove does, from videos to patterns could be described like this-- wordy is her style, however she's so knowledgeable that this is very easily overlooked). It's sad this book is now out of print, because this a must read if you're wanting to study all the little intricacies of knitted lace.
